Telomeres certainly are a widespread genetic element most commonly found in eukaryotes. For most, Otherwise all species possessing them, they protect the terminal regions of chromosomal DNA from progressive degradation and make sure the integrity of linear telomere health chromosomes by blocking DNA mend systems from mistaking the extremely ends of your DNA strand for just a double-strand break.

Telomere replication and upkeep offers many challenges. Repetitive tandem repeats of DNA predisposes DNA polymerase slippage through DNA replication. Regular slippage of your enzyme may possibly trigger insertion or deletion of nucleotide bases as well as strand mispairing. The following challenge is definitely the G-wealthy structure with the telomere. A better number of guanine nucleotides can result in G-quadruplexes to sort. Tethered G-abundant tetrads are hugely steady because of their enhanced quantity of hydrogen bonds. The G-quadruplexes, which call for particular helicases for appropriate disassembly, could induce replication fork stalling In case the specialized helicase is unable to function.
